WebAug 31, 2024 · The Kingdom of Sicily existed in the south of modern Italy from 1130 to 1861. http://www.conigliofamily.com/SicilianAndItalianGivenNames.htm Sicily was merged with Kingdom of Sardinia in 1860 following the expedition of Giuseppe Garibaldi's Mille; after the Dictatorship of Garibaldi the annexation was ratified by a popular plebiscite.
